' Do not use the product at places having intense vibrations, as this can 

cause malfunction.

 

' Do not use the joint in any kind of liquid. 

 

' The joint is made of resin. Take care of following items when using it.

| If the union nut on the joint is retightened many times, load is applied 

on the threads and secure tightening will not be possible.

| Take care that using a deformed ferrule may cause leaks.
| Make sure that stress by forcible bend or pulling is not applied di-

rectly to the joint. Liquid may leak from a tank or the joint may come 
off from a tank due to breakage or deform of the joint.

' If the product is used under the environment that there is some tempera-

ture change, the joint may get loose. In that case, further tighten the joint 
not applying the pressure to the tank and keeping the liquid temperature 
between -10 to +40°C.

 

' If liquid leaks from a tank, tighten the joint since it may be loose. Tighten 

the joint under the condition that a pressure is not applied to a tank or 
the condition that the liquid temperature is between -10 to +40°C.

<Example 1> When using in combination with FX-301(P)

<2-point teaching>

 

' This is the method of setting the threshold value by teach-

ing two points, corresponding to the not immersed and im-
mersed conditions. Normally, setting is done by this method.

1. Press the jog switch in the not immersed condition to read 

incident light intensity.

Immersed 
condition

Not immersed 
condition

2. Press the jog switch in the immersed condition to read inci-

dent light intensity.

3.  The setting is done.

<Example 2> When using in combination with FX-311(P)

1. In the not immersed condition, slowly turn the sensitivity ad-

""!  
switched ON. 

Not immersed 
condition

Immersed 
condition

2. In the immersed condition, slowly turn the adjuster further 

clockwise until the fiber amplifier goes into the ON state 
again. Once it is switched ON, turn the adjuster counter-
""!  " *

3. The position at the middle of points described in the step 1 and 2 is the optimum 

sensing position. Turn the sensitivity adjuster to the optimum sensing position.

4. The setting is done.

Note:  In order to protect the mechanism, the sensitivity adjuster idles when over turned which 

may result in a backlash of 1 to 2 divisions.
